117.info
人生若只如初见

python解析json文件的方法有哪些

  1. 使用json模块的loads()函数将json字符串解析为Python对象
  2. 使用json模块的load()函数将json文件解析为Python对象
  3. 使用pandas库的read_json()函数将json文件解析为DataFrame对象
  4. 使用jsonlines模块的open()函数将json文件解析为可迭代对象,逐行读取数据
  5. 使用jsonlines模块的load()函数将jsonl文件解析为Python对象
  6. 使用json.decoder.JSONDecodeError异常处理来处理json解析错误情况

未经允许不得转载 » 本文链接:https://www.117.info/ask/febccAzsICABTBFE.html

推荐文章

  • Python怎么取json中嵌套数据

    要获取嵌套在JSON中的数据,可以使用Python的json库和字典的索引操作。
    首先,使用json.loads()函数将JSON字符串解析为Python字典对象。然后,就可以使用字...

  • python处理json数据的方法有哪些

    Python处理JSON数据的方法有以下几种: 使用内置的json模块:Python提供了内置的json模块,可以使用它来处理JSON数据。可以使用json.loads()函数将JSON字符串转换...

  • python怎么生成json数据

    生成json数据有多种方法,以下是其中几种常用的方法: 使用Python的json模块: import json
    data = https://www.yisu.com/ask/{"name": "John",
    "age"...

  • python怎么逐行读取json

    要逐行读取JSON文件,你需要使用open()函数打开文件,然后使用json.load()将JSON文件加载为Python对象。接下来,你可以使用readline()方法逐行读取文件内容,并使...

  • java before的作用是什么

    在Java中,before关键字通常用于修饰方法,用于指示该方法在目标方法执行之前执行。通常在测试框架中使用@Before注解修饰的方法,用于在测试方法执行前准备测试环...

  • android怎么隐藏状态栏和导航栏

    要隐藏Android设备上的状态栏和导航栏,可以通过以下几种方法: 在Activity中使用全屏模式:
    在Activity的onCreate()方法中添加以下代码: getWindow().set...

  • c语言reserve函数的功能有哪些

    在C语言中,reserve函数通常用于容器类(如vector、string等)的预分配内存空间,其功能包括: 预分配内存空间:reserve函数可以在容器中预分配一定大小的内存空...

  • Python中列表的逆序遍历怎么实现

    在Python中,可以使用reversed()函数来对列表进行逆序遍历。这个函数会返回一个迭代器,可以使用for循环来遍历这个迭代器,实现列表的逆序遍历,示例如下: